Indian Head Mortgage
Financial service provider · Credit
848 Islington St, 03801 PortsmouthFinancial service provider · Credit
848 Islington St, 03801 PortsmouthCar insurance · Insurance company · Credit · Bank · Financial service provider · Financial advice · Investment advice · Old-age provision · Online store
17 Wallingford Sq, 03904 KitteryFinancial service provider · Credit
40 Pleasant St, 03801 PortsmouthFinancial service provider · Credit
170 State St, 03801 PortsmouthFinancial service provider · Credit
147 Middle St, 03801 PortsmouthBank · Credit
62 Marcy St, 03801 PortsmouthCredit · Bank
2032 Lafayette Road, 03801 PortsmouthFinancial service provider · Credit
370 Portsmouth Ave, 03840 GreenlandFinancial service provider · Credit
390 Portsmouth Ave, 03840 GreenlandFinancial service provider · Credit
228 Whipple Rd, 03904 KitteryFinancial service provider · Credit
5 Greenleaf Woods Dr, 03801 PortsmouthReal estate agent · Credit · Distribution
15 Nashoba Dr, 03867 RochesterFinancial service provider · Credit
72 Mirona Rd, 03801 PortsmouthFinancial service provider · Credit
433 US Route 1, 03909 YorkFinancial service provider · Credit
408 US Route 1, 03909 YorkFinancial service provider · Credit
647 US Route 1, 03909 YorkFinancial service provider · Credit
280 Heritage Ave, 03801 PortsmouthFinancial service provider · Credit
14 York St, 03909 YorkCredit · Bank
2460 Lafayette Road, 03801 PortsmouthCredit · Bank
116 Farmington Road, 03867 Rochester